{"id":79500,"name":"dawn","ecosystem":"submodules","repository_url":null,"issues_count":2,"created_at":"2025-12-20T08:00:24.106Z","updated_at":"2025-12-20T08:00:24.106Z","purl":"pkg:submodules/dawn","unique_repositories_count":1,"unique_repositories_count_past_30_days":1,"recent_issues":[{"uuid":"4482010430","node_id":"PR_kwDOQqXu387dTWCb","number":107,"state":"closed","title":"Bump dawn from `e9a5f84` to `9450672`","user":"dependabot[bot]","labels":["dependencies","submodules"],"assignees":[],"locked":false,"comments_count":1,"pull_request":true,"closed_at":"2026-05-20T01:06:46.000Z","author_association":null,"state_reason":null,"created_at":"2026-05-20T00:06:03.000Z","updated_at":"2026-05-20T01:06:48.000Z","time_to_close":3643,"merged_at":null,"merged_by":null,"closed_by":null,"dependency_metadata":{"prefix":"Bump","packages":[{"name":"dawn","old_version":"`e9a5f84`","new_version":"`9450672`","repository_url":"https://github.com/mandryskowski/dawn"}],"path":null,"ecosystem":"submodules"},"body":"Bumps [dawn](https://github.com/mandryskowski/dawn) from `e9a5f84` to `9450672`.\n\u003cdetails\u003e\n\u003csummary\u003eCommits\u003c/summary\u003e\n\u003cul\u003e\n\u003cli\u003e\u003ca href=\"https://github.com/mandryskowski/dawn/commit/9450672554ad5f7ed1ca109f2f5ca220f6b9c785\"\u003e\u003ccode\u003e9450672\u003c/code\u003e\u003c/a\u003e Fix compilation on Windows\u003c/li\u003e\n\u003cli\u003e\u003ca href=\"https://github.com/mandryskowski/dawn/commit/5abd7ca7420fe70cc1f6b34878f67b7ca6d66972\"\u003e\u003ccode\u003e5abd7ca\u003c/code\u003e\u003c/a\u003e Merge branch 'google:main' into main\u003c/li\u003e\n\u003cli\u003e\u003ca href=\"https://github.com/mandryskowski/dawn/commit/6f9f4908087e78824a92bcf92c21d0c19197f4d2\"\u003e\u003ccode\u003e6f9f490\u003c/code\u003e\u003c/a\u003e Split \u003ccode\u003etools/run gen\u003c/code\u003e into two commands\u003c/li\u003e\n\u003cli\u003e\u003ca href=\"https://github.com/mandryskowski/dawn/commit/ef152d9ddbf6f7c52d577437ea60a4640f7a6f50\"\u003e\u003ccode\u003eef152d9\u003c/code\u003e\u003c/a\u003e Generate WKT for protobuf on the fly in CMake\u003c/li\u003e\n\u003cli\u003e\u003ca href=\"https://github.com/mandryskowski/dawn/commit/eff1707f2b3a6cb181802d4bc41b63f72e155618\"\u003e\u003ccode\u003eeff1707\u003c/code\u003e\u003c/a\u003e Fix CMake defaults for SPIRV validation\u003c/li\u003e\n\u003cli\u003e\u003ca href=\"https://github.com/mandryskowski/dawn/commit/1c5131547e777334e1fbe6de7c669e094ada7678\"\u003e\u003ccode\u003e1c51315\u003c/code\u003e\u003c/a\u003e [wire] Fixes potential UAF when dealing with injected Unregisters.\u003c/li\u003e\n\u003cli\u003e\u003ca href=\"https://github.com/mandryskowski/dawn/commit/892d764d3450ff893388896d8abfded084f281dc\"\u003e\u003ccode\u003e892d764\u003c/code\u003e\u003c/a\u003e [procs] Add a DAWN_CHECK to validate the proc version table.\u003c/li\u003e\n\u003cli\u003e\u003ca href=\"https://github.com/mandryskowski/dawn/commit/b41ac453ec3ff9f4c4ba902cbcc0e31345ce03a0\"\u003e\u003ccode\u003eb41ac45\u003c/code\u003e\u003c/a\u003e Vulkan: Accept fd=-1 as valid for SYNC_FD semaphore import/export\u003c/li\u003e\n\u003cli\u003e\u003ca href=\"https://github.com/mandryskowski/dawn/commit/3fa676f941e8d2f0a90c7a65b911b49803e932b4\"\u003e\u003ccode\u003e3fa676f\u003c/code\u003e\u003c/a\u003e [dawn][tint] Ship immediate_address_space with killswitch\u003c/li\u003e\n\u003cli\u003e\u003ca href=\"https://github.com/mandryskowski/dawn/commit/43237eb54772260a610a9af56ae1a19a19f76e61\"\u003e\u003ccode\u003e43237eb\u003c/code\u003e\u003c/a\u003e [dawn][d3d11] Fix ResolveQuerySet with firstQuery != 0\u003c/li\u003e\n\u003cli\u003eAdditional commits viewable in \u003ca href=\"https://github.com/mandryskowski/dawn/compare/e9a5f84b90d729a392f59e2d17e5ce9421bf4de5...9450672554ad5f7ed1ca109f2f5ca220f6b9c785\"\u003ecompare view\u003c/a\u003e\u003c/li\u003e\n\u003c/ul\u003e\n\u003c/details\u003e\n\u003cbr /\u003e\n\n\nDependabot will resolve any conflicts with this PR as long as you don't alter it yourself. You can also trigger a rebase manually by commenting `@dependabot rebase`.\n\n[//]: # (dependabot-automerge-start)\n[//]: # (dependabot-automerge-end)\n\n---\n\n\u003cdetails\u003e\n\u003csummary\u003eDependabot commands and options\u003c/summary\u003e\n\u003cbr /\u003e\n\nYou can trigger Dependabot actions by commenting on this PR:\n- `@dependabot rebase` will rebase this PR\n- `@dependabot recreate` will recreate this PR, overwriting any edits that have been made to it\n- `@dependabot show \u003cdependency name\u003e ignore conditions` will show all of the ignore conditions of the specified dependency\n- `@dependabot ignore this major version` will close this PR and stop Dependabot creating any more for this major version (unless you reopen the PR or upgrade to it yourself)\n- `@dependabot ignore this minor version` will close this PR and stop Dependabot creating any more for this minor version (unless you reopen the PR or upgrade to it yourself)\n- `@dependabot ignore this dependency` will close this PR and stop Dependabot creating any more for this dependency (unless you reopen the PR or upgrade to it yourself)\n\n\n\u003c/details\u003e","html_url":"https://github.com/mandryskowski/dawn-build/pull/107","url":"https://dependabot.ecosyste.ms/api/v1/hosts/GitHub/repositories/mandryskowski%2Fdawn-build/issues/107","packages_url":"https://dependabot.ecosyste.ms/api/v1/issues/107/packages"},{"uuid":"3745256856","node_id":"PR_kwDOQqXu3865tJZa","number":3,"state":"open","title":"Bump dawn from `d8841af` to `9720e16`","user":"dependabot[bot]","labels":["dependencies","submodules"],"assignees":[],"locked":false,"comments_count":3,"pull_request":true,"closed_at":null,"author_association":null,"state_reason":null,"created_at":"2025-12-18T23:29:45.000Z","updated_at":"2025-12-23T00:11:32.740Z","time_to_close":null,"merged_at":null,"merged_by":null,"closed_by":null,"dependency_metadata":{"prefix":"Bump","packages":[{"name":"dawn","old_version":"`d8841af`","new_version":"`9720e16`","repository_url":null}],"path":null,"ecosystem":"submodules"},"body":"[//]: # (dependabot-start)\n⚠️  **Dependabot is rebasing this PR** ⚠️ \n\nRebasing might not happen immediately, so don't worry if this takes some time.\n\nNote: if you make any changes to this PR yourself, they will take precedence over the rebase.\n\n---\n\n[//]: # (dependabot-end)\n\nBumps dawn from `d8841af` to `9720e16`.\n\n\nDependabot will resolve any conflicts with this PR as long as you don't alter it yourself. You can also trigger a rebase manually by commenting `@dependabot rebase`.\n\n[//]: # (dependabot-automerge-start)\n[//]: # (dependabot-automerge-end)\n\n---\n\n\u003cdetails\u003e\n\u003csummary\u003eDependabot commands and options\u003c/summary\u003e\n\u003cbr /\u003e\n\nYou can trigger Dependabot actions by commenting on this PR:\n- `@dependabot rebase` will rebase this PR\n- `@dependabot recreate` will recreate this PR, overwriting any edits that have been made to it\n- `@dependabot merge` will merge this PR after your CI passes on it\n- `@dependabot squash and merge` will squash and merge this PR after your CI passes on it\n- `@dependabot cancel merge` will cancel a previously requested merge and block automerging\n- `@dependabot reopen` will reopen this PR if it is closed\n- `@dependabot close` will close this PR and stop Dependabot recreating it. You can achieve the same result by closing it manually\n- `@dependabot show \u003cdependency name\u003e ignore conditions` will show all of the ignore conditions of the specified dependency\n- `@dependabot ignore this major version` will close this PR and stop Dependabot creating any more for this major version (unless you reopen the PR or upgrade to it yourself)\n- `@dependabot ignore this minor version` will close this PR and stop Dependabot creating any more for this minor version (unless you reopen the PR or upgrade to it yourself)\n- `@dependabot ignore this dependency` will close this PR and stop Dependabot creating any more for this dependency (unless you reopen the PR or upgrade to it yourself)\n\n\n\u003c/details\u003e","html_url":"https://github.com/mandryskowski/dawn-build/pull/3","url":"https://dependabot.ecosyste.ms/api/v1/hosts/GitHub/repositories/mandryskowski%2Fdawn-build/issues/3","packages_url":"https://dependabot.ecosyste.ms/api/v1/issues/3/packages"}],"issue_packages":[{"old_version":"`e9a5f84`","new_version":"`9450672`","update_type":null,"path":null,"pr_created_at":"2026-05-20T00:06:03.000Z","version_change":"`e9a5f84` → `9450672`","issue":{"uuid":"4482010430","node_id":"PR_kwDOQqXu387dTWCb","number":107,"state":"closed","title":"Bump dawn from `e9a5f84` to `9450672`","user":"dependabot[bot]","labels":["dependencies","submodules"],"assignees":[],"locked":false,"comments_count":1,"pull_request":true,"closed_at":"2026-05-20T01:06:46.000Z","author_association":null,"state_reason":null,"created_at":"2026-05-20T00:06:03.000Z","updated_at":"2026-05-20T01:06:48.000Z","time_to_close":3643,"merged_at":null,"merged_by":null,"closed_by":null,"dependency_metadata":{"prefix":"Bump","packages":[{"name":"dawn","old_version":"`e9a5f84`","new_version":"`9450672`","repository_url":"https://github.com/mandryskowski/dawn"}],"path":null,"ecosystem":"submodules"},"body":"Bumps [dawn](https://github.com/mandryskowski/dawn) from `e9a5f84` to `9450672`.\n\u003cdetails\u003e\n\u003csummary\u003eCommits\u003c/summary\u003e\n\u003cul\u003e\n\u003cli\u003e\u003ca href=\"https://github.com/mandryskowski/dawn/commit/9450672554ad5f7ed1ca109f2f5ca220f6b9c785\"\u003e\u003ccode\u003e9450672\u003c/code\u003e\u003c/a\u003e Fix compilation on Windows\u003c/li\u003e\n\u003cli\u003e\u003ca href=\"https://github.com/mandryskowski/dawn/commit/5abd7ca7420fe70cc1f6b34878f67b7ca6d66972\"\u003e\u003ccode\u003e5abd7ca\u003c/code\u003e\u003c/a\u003e Merge branch 'google:main' into main\u003c/li\u003e\n\u003cli\u003e\u003ca href=\"https://github.com/mandryskowski/dawn/commit/6f9f4908087e78824a92bcf92c21d0c19197f4d2\"\u003e\u003ccode\u003e6f9f490\u003c/code\u003e\u003c/a\u003e Split \u003ccode\u003etools/run gen\u003c/code\u003e into two commands\u003c/li\u003e\n\u003cli\u003e\u003ca href=\"https://github.com/mandryskowski/dawn/commit/ef152d9ddbf6f7c52d577437ea60a4640f7a6f50\"\u003e\u003ccode\u003eef152d9\u003c/code\u003e\u003c/a\u003e Generate WKT for protobuf on the fly in CMake\u003c/li\u003e\n\u003cli\u003e\u003ca href=\"https://github.com/mandryskowski/dawn/commit/eff1707f2b3a6cb181802d4bc41b63f72e155618\"\u003e\u003ccode\u003eeff1707\u003c/code\u003e\u003c/a\u003e Fix CMake defaults for SPIRV validation\u003c/li\u003e\n\u003cli\u003e\u003ca href=\"https://github.com/mandryskowski/dawn/commit/1c5131547e777334e1fbe6de7c669e094ada7678\"\u003e\u003ccode\u003e1c51315\u003c/code\u003e\u003c/a\u003e [wire] Fixes potential UAF when dealing with injected Unregisters.\u003c/li\u003e\n\u003cli\u003e\u003ca href=\"https://github.com/mandryskowski/dawn/commit/892d764d3450ff893388896d8abfded084f281dc\"\u003e\u003ccode\u003e892d764\u003c/code\u003e\u003c/a\u003e [procs] Add a DAWN_CHECK to validate the proc version table.\u003c/li\u003e\n\u003cli\u003e\u003ca href=\"https://github.com/mandryskowski/dawn/commit/b41ac453ec3ff9f4c4ba902cbcc0e31345ce03a0\"\u003e\u003ccode\u003eb41ac45\u003c/code\u003e\u003c/a\u003e Vulkan: Accept fd=-1 as valid for SYNC_FD semaphore import/export\u003c/li\u003e\n\u003cli\u003e\u003ca href=\"https://github.com/mandryskowski/dawn/commit/3fa676f941e8d2f0a90c7a65b911b49803e932b4\"\u003e\u003ccode\u003e3fa676f\u003c/code\u003e\u003c/a\u003e [dawn][tint] Ship immediate_address_space with killswitch\u003c/li\u003e\n\u003cli\u003e\u003ca href=\"https://github.com/mandryskowski/dawn/commit/43237eb54772260a610a9af56ae1a19a19f76e61\"\u003e\u003ccode\u003e43237eb\u003c/code\u003e\u003c/a\u003e [dawn][d3d11] Fix ResolveQuerySet with firstQuery != 0\u003c/li\u003e\n\u003cli\u003eAdditional commits viewable in \u003ca href=\"https://github.com/mandryskowski/dawn/compare/e9a5f84b90d729a392f59e2d17e5ce9421bf4de5...9450672554ad5f7ed1ca109f2f5ca220f6b9c785\"\u003ecompare view\u003c/a\u003e\u003c/li\u003e\n\u003c/ul\u003e\n\u003c/details\u003e\n\u003cbr /\u003e\n\n\nDependabot will resolve any conflicts with this PR as long as you don't alter it yourself. You can also trigger a rebase manually by commenting `@dependabot rebase`.\n\n[//]: # (dependabot-automerge-start)\n[//]: # (dependabot-automerge-end)\n\n---\n\n\u003cdetails\u003e\n\u003csummary\u003eDependabot commands and options\u003c/summary\u003e\n\u003cbr /\u003e\n\nYou can trigger Dependabot actions by commenting on this PR:\n- `@dependabot rebase` will rebase this PR\n- `@dependabot recreate` will recreate this PR, overwriting any edits that have been made to it\n- `@dependabot show \u003cdependency name\u003e ignore conditions` will show all of the ignore conditions of the specified dependency\n- `@dependabot ignore this major version` will close this PR and stop Dependabot creating any more for this major version (unless you reopen the PR or upgrade to it yourself)\n- `@dependabot ignore this minor version` will close this PR and stop Dependabot creating any more for this minor version (unless you reopen the PR or upgrade to it yourself)\n- `@dependabot ignore this dependency` will close this PR and stop Dependabot creating any more for this dependency (unless you reopen the PR or upgrade to it yourself)\n\n\n\u003c/details\u003e","html_url":"https://github.com/mandryskowski/dawn-build/pull/107","url":"https://dependabot.ecosyste.ms/api/v1/hosts/GitHub/repositories/mandryskowski%2Fdawn-build/issues/107","packages_url":"https://dependabot.ecosyste.ms/api/v1/issues/107/packages"}},{"old_version":"`d8841af`","new_version":"`9720e16`","update_type":null,"path":null,"pr_created_at":"2025-12-18T23:29:45.000Z","version_change":"`d8841af` → `9720e16`","issue":{"uuid":"3745256856","node_id":"PR_kwDOQqXu3865tJZa","number":3,"state":"open","title":"Bump dawn from `d8841af` to `9720e16`","user":"dependabot[bot]","labels":["dependencies","submodules"],"assignees":[],"locked":false,"comments_count":3,"pull_request":true,"closed_at":null,"author_association":null,"state_reason":null,"created_at":"2025-12-18T23:29:45.000Z","updated_at":"2025-12-23T00:11:32.740Z","time_to_close":null,"merged_at":null,"merged_by":null,"closed_by":null,"dependency_metadata":{"prefix":"Bump","packages":[{"name":"dawn","old_version":"`d8841af`","new_version":"`9720e16`","repository_url":null}],"path":null,"ecosystem":"submodules"},"body":"[//]: # (dependabot-start)\n⚠️  **Dependabot is rebasing this PR** ⚠️ \n\nRebasing might not happen immediately, so don't worry if this takes some time.\n\nNote: if you make any changes to this PR yourself, they will take precedence over the rebase.\n\n---\n\n[//]: # (dependabot-end)\n\nBumps dawn from `d8841af` to `9720e16`.\n\n\nDependabot will resolve any conflicts with this PR as long as you don't alter it yourself. You can also trigger a rebase manually by commenting `@dependabot rebase`.\n\n[//]: # (dependabot-automerge-start)\n[//]: # (dependabot-automerge-end)\n\n---\n\n\u003cdetails\u003e\n\u003csummary\u003eDependabot commands and options\u003c/summary\u003e\n\u003cbr /\u003e\n\nYou can trigger Dependabot actions by commenting on this PR:\n- `@dependabot rebase` will rebase this PR\n- `@dependabot recreate` will recreate this PR, overwriting any edits that have been made to it\n- `@dependabot merge` will merge this PR after your CI passes on it\n- `@dependabot squash and merge` will squash and merge this PR after your CI passes on it\n- `@dependabot cancel merge` will cancel a previously requested merge and block automerging\n- `@dependabot reopen` will reopen this PR if it is closed\n- `@dependabot close` will close this PR and stop Dependabot recreating it. You can achieve the same result by closing it manually\n- `@dependabot show \u003cdependency name\u003e ignore conditions` will show all of the ignore conditions of the specified dependency\n- `@dependabot ignore this major version` will close this PR and stop Dependabot creating any more for this major version (unless you reopen the PR or upgrade to it yourself)\n- `@dependabot ignore this minor version` will close this PR and stop Dependabot creating any more for this minor version (unless you reopen the PR or upgrade to it yourself)\n- `@dependabot ignore this dependency` will close this PR and stop Dependabot creating any more for this dependency (unless you reopen the PR or upgrade to it yourself)\n\n\n\u003c/details\u003e","html_url":"https://github.com/mandryskowski/dawn-build/pull/3","url":"https://dependabot.ecosyste.ms/api/v1/hosts/GitHub/repositories/mandryskowski%2Fdawn-build/issues/3","packages_url":"https://dependabot.ecosyste.ms/api/v1/issues/3/packages"}}]}